Byron Bay is Australia's most beloved surf town — a series of right-hand point breaks (The Pass, Wategos, Tallow) hugging Australia's easternmost cape. The vibe is barefoot, hippie-luxe, and unmistakably 'Byron'.

Local beaches & towns near Byron Bay

Wategos and Main Beach are beginner-friendly; The Pass gets fiercely competitive.

Hazards & local knowledge: Crowded lineup at The Pass, occasional shark sightings.

Running a surf school in Byron Bay: what the software has to handle

The trading year

Byron trades all year with a summer peak driven by the Australian holiday period, and a consistent, gentle beginner wave that makes it one of the most reliable teaching markets anywhere. The competitive picture is the constraint, not the surf: this is a mature, well-served market where customers compare operators before booking.

How customers actually book

A mix of domestic Australian visitors, backpacker and hostel traffic, and international travellers, with a strong culture of booking activities online in advance. Hostel and accommodation referrals are significant, and so is the multi-day learn-to-surf package sold to someone staying a week.

The operational pinch point

Operating on a busy, heavily-used beach with serious safety expectations and a compliance-conscious environment: correct instructor ratios, documented waivers, and accurate participant records are baseline requirements. Volume plus paperwork is exactly where manual systems fail an audit.

Payments and pricing

Australian dollars, with customers who expect instant online booking, immediate confirmation and a clean receipt. Prepaid multi-day packages and gift cards both sell well into the backpacker and gift markets.
